Video is kind of a big deal. While any of the 55 Video Marketing Statistics published by Biteable create a compelling argument for defining and executing on a high engagement and retention video marketing strategy in 2021, a few stats stand out:

  • Viewers retain 95% of a message when they watch it in a video, compared to just 10% when reading it in text. (Insivia)
  • 72% of customers would rather learn about a product or service by way of video. (HubSpot)
  • 81% of businesses use video as a marketing tool — up from 63% over the last year. (Hubspot)

But with video becoming a dominant form of online communication, keeping your audience engaged is more critical than ever. It’s just too easy for the viewer to click off to the next bit of content that catches their eye.

1. Say My Name

Effective communicators know that humans (from babies on up) immediately perk up and respond to their name. It’s instinct. With Mindstamp you can dynamically swap in a viewer’s name into comments, buttons, questions or messages. This works whether you know the name beforehand because you have a marketing list, or if you creatively collect it via a simple prompt. 

2. Make Me Navigator

Everyone likes to be in the driver’s seat, and depending on the length of your video your viewers may not have the time (or attention span) to watch it all. Create simple navigation with searchable chapters or buttons that dynamically jump to different parts of the video to make it easy for me to find what I’m looking for. Once your viewer  knows they’re in the driver’s seat, they’ll hang around to enjoy the ride.

3. Show Me You’re Listening

With Mindstamp, you can track and collect insight from your viewers based on actions they take. For instance which button or hotspot they clicked or how they answered a specific question. You can then use that same information and present it back to the viewer, allowing them to see that you (well your video) is truly listening, and that what happens next will be based on their specific wants and needs.

4. Pause and Let Me Choose

Sometimes viewers need a moment to think. By using ‘Pause Until Viewer Action’ on Mindstamp, you can allow any number of buttons, hotspots or images to remain on the screen until the viewer is ready to explore the next piece of content. Even if a distracting email jumps to the front of their attention, they’ll return to your video and know it’s waiting for their engagement to move on.

5. Trigger Next Best Actions

With interactive video you know what your viewers did down to the second. Where they clicked, how they answered questions and what they searched on next. By linking this detailed interactive data back to a CRM platform using Mindstamp Webhooks and API, you can create compelling follow on experiences where the next campaign you trigger (email, phone) or video you share is tied directly to their prior engagement. The result is a powerful ‘closed loop’ of content that feels heavily personalized to the viewer themself.
